Can you put chickpea flour on your face?
For treating pimples and oily skin
Mix 1 tbsp of chickpea flour, 1 tbsp of fuller’s earth, ½ tsp of turmeric powder, yogurt, and a few drops of tea tree oil to make a lump-free paste. Apply the mask evenly to your face, and let it dry for 10–15 minutes. Rinse it off.

Is there any side effects of besan on face?
But, rubbed too vigorously onto the skin, it can cause folliculitis, a skin condition in which hair follicles become inflamed due to a bacterial or fungal infection. “If you have dry skin or are suffering from an acne break-out, besan is a strict no-no,” says dermatologist Dr Rinky Kapoor.

How do you make chickpea flour for your face?
Simple, place your chickpeas in a coffee/spice grinder or high-speed blender, and grind them into a fine powder. Sieve the flour, to remove any larger lumps, and then you can re-grind these too. Once ready, store your chickpea flour in an airtight container for up to two months.
